Express endless devotion with the Infinite Love Tribute, a delicate open-heart funeral wreath handcrafted by expert florists at Flower Delivery New Southgate. This elegant tribute features a cloud-like base of gypsophila, beautifully accented with a single white rose and trailing ivy to symbolise purity, remembrance and sincere love. Designed to convey heartfelt sympathy, it is a graceful choice for funerals, memorials or as a special condolence gesture.

Approximately 43cm high and 42cm wide, this premium heart-shaped arrangement offers a soft, timeless look that suits both religious and non-religious services. Our florists carefully select each stem for freshness and quality, ensuring your tribute arrives looking its best. Deluxe size is pictured, with the option to upgrade for even more impact.
